Re: de_toxin and de_cookcounty

Quote:
Originally Posted by cookietester
I can't comment on crookcounty. Whenever I try to connect to the server when this map is on, my download just sits there and looks at me.
That's 'cuz it's 35mb. Huge!

I found it via PAF.

Great map. Gets to be a snipe fest if you are out in the open in front of B, but a .45 and some greandes are all you need to wreak havoc in the alleys.

One negative to this map is that the first to the intersection in front of A gets a significant advantage, but knowledge of the map and some series sneakiness can mitigate that.

The other negative that I can see is that once you are inside either bomb site, you are blind. I wonder why that is. Souce certainly has the capability to generate actual windows, so the omission is curious.
